VETERANS SUPPORTED AND HONORED BY D'YOUVILLE BASKETBALL

The D'Youville College men's and women's basketball teams came together this past Veterans Day to recognize, honor, and support current and former veterans.

On Monday, November 12, the two teams worked together to put on their Military Appreciate Night. The teams, along with the D'Youville Athletics Committee, raised $525 by selling t-shirts before and during the basketball games that evening. All of the proceeds raised were donated to the Student Veteran Association at D'Youville.

D'Youville ranks as one of the best institutions in the nation for veterans. The institution was ranked number one by Military Times 120 best colleges for vets in 2014. Three years later in 2017, the Military Times then ranked D'Youville fifth out of 130 colleges and universities, establishing the school as one of the best places for veterans to achieve a degree in the country.

The Veteran Services Office at D'Youville was created in 2006 with the goal of creating a place for veterans to feel support and a welcomed. As of 2017, more than 600 veterans and dependents were at rolled at D'Youville.
